Description

Autofrettage is a method for increasing fatigue strength of components for use at high and pulsating pressures. In short, Autofrettage compresses a container’s inner surface, making better use of the material’s structural properties. The process can reduce fatigue concerns in pulsating applications and lets engineers reduce tubing thickness in high-pressure applications without sacrificing strength, life, or safety. The autofrettage method is based on the reciprocal relationship of the plasticized inner zone and the elastically deformed outer zone. The components are placed under so much pressure that their interiors become plastically deformed. After relaxing, pressure stresses are created in these areas, which prevent the outer areas from reforming to their original shape. Instead, it remains stretched.
